East Frisian Peninsula

The East Frisian Peninsula (German: Ost-Friesland) refers to the North Sea coastal region of Germany between the bays of Dollart and Jade. It is distinct from East Frisia (Ostfriesland) which is a historic and cultural region that forms the western and central sections of the peninsula.
